Wikipedia : This day (June 21, 1932), in Buenos Aires, Argentina, is born Boris Claudio Schifrin a.a.k. Lalo Schifrin, an Argentine composer, pianist and conductor.
Lalo Schifrin : As a pianist, composer and conductor, Schifrin is equally at home conducting a symphony orchestra, performing at an international jazz festival, scoring a film or television show, or creating works for the Los Angeles Chamber Orchestra, the London Philharmonic and even The Sultan of Oman.
@allmusic : Best known for his Mission: Impossible theme song, he is an Argentinean-born composer, arranger, pianist, and conductor, whose jazz and classical training earned him tremendous success as a soundtrack composer.
@last.fm : To date, he has written more than 100 scores for films, television and video games. he has won four Grammy Awards (with twenty-one nominations), one Cable ACE Award, and received six Oscar nominations, and has a star on the Hollywood Walk of Fame.
